ÖNORM EN 13052-1

Issue date: 2001 12 01

Influence of materials on water intended for human consumption - Organic materials - Determination of colour and turbidity of water in piping systems - Part 1: Test method

This standard specifies a method for determining the colour and turbidity of test waters after their contact with the organic materials used in piping systems. The term products comprises pipes, fittings, ancillaries including their coatings and joints. The test method described in this standard is applicable to products to be used under various conditions for the transport of water intended for human consumption and raw water used for the manufacture of water intended for human consumption. Coatings or protective layers on products which are not intended to be in contact with these types of water are not covered by this method. This standard specifies the test method comprising a set of procedures with and without a disinfection pretreatment and possible temperatures for the test waters. The use of the disinfection pretreatment and the choice of the test temperature are dependant on the relevant national regulations and/or the system or product standards.
